Bus passengers have been affected by work to improve what Swindon Borough Council has called the 'front door' to the town.
The work in Wellington Street, which is the main route from the railway station into the town centre has been going on for weeks.
Now work has meant that Milford Street, which runs between Fleming way and Manchester Road, across the top of Wellington Street has been closed.
Barriers put up right across the street, including the pavements, mean g it is totally impassable.
The work is expected to continue until the end of Friday.
Closing the street so close to the bus station off Fleming Way has had an effect, with services having to divert and delays expected. Stage coach buses said: "Buses are diverting via Corporation Street and Fleming Way.
"Although no bus stops are affected, some services will be delayed, especially service 10. Our apologies for the delays."
